phpbar.de logo

Mailinglisten-Archive

RE: [php] Binärdaten erkennen

RE: [php] Binärdaten erkennen

Tom Horstmann Tom.Horstmann at prosoft-edv.de
Sam Apr 3 10:01:21 CEST 2004


Tag,

>> Hat jmd. eine Idee, welche Besonderheiten man sich zu Nutze machen 
>> kann, um Binärdaten von durchschnittlichen Strings bzw. Zahlen zu 
>> unterscheiden?
[..]
> function is_bin(&$data) {
>     return strpos($data,chr(0)) === false?false:true; }

wenn man's daran festmachen will, hilft vielleicht
die Anzahl Zeichen mit chr (<32) im Verhältniss zur
Stringlänge. chr (>127) kann man auch mit reinnehmen.

Wenn man sich für die Erkennung von sinnvollen Strings
auf einige Sprachen beschränkt, lässt sich auch auf
grammatikalische Eigenheiten und häufig verwendete
Wörter prüfen.

Oder durch den google-Übersetzer jagen. Wenn das
Ergebniss gleich der Eingabe ist, ist's wohl nicht
sinnvoll.

hth,

TomH

-- 
PROSOFT EDV-Lösungen GmbH & Co. KG     phone: +49 941 / 78 88 7 - 121
Ladehofstraße 28, D-93049 Regensburg  cellphone: +49 174 / 41 94 97 0
Geschäftsführer: Axel-Wilhelm Wegmann    Tom.Horstmann at proSoft-Edv.de
AG Regensburg HRA 6608 USt.183/68311        http://www.proSoft-Edv.de
-- 


php::bar PHP Wiki   -   Listenarchive